区块链竞猜系统开发,技术创新与应用场景解析区块链竞猜系统 开发
本文目录导读:
好,用户让我写一篇关于区块链竞猜系统开发的文章,标题和内容都要写,我得确定标题,得简洁明了,又能吸引人,区块链竞猜系统,听起来挺有意思的,可以结合竞猜和区块链技术,所以标题定为“区块链竞猜系统开发:技术创新与应用场景解析”。
接下来是文章内容,用户要求不少于1030个字,我得先规划一下文章的结构,一篇好的技术文章会包括引言、技术原理、开发流程、应用场景、挑战与解决方案,以及结论这几个部分。
引言部分,我需要介绍区块链技术的现状和应用前景,然后引出竞猜系统作为区块链应用的一种,说明其重要性,这样读者能明白为什么开发这样一个系统是有意义的。
技术原理部分,得详细解释区块链竞猜系统的核心机制,包括数据来源、交易流程、共识机制、智能合约和安全性,这部分要详细,但也要通俗易懂,避免过于技术化。
开发流程部分,可以分为需求分析、系统设计、开发实现和测试部署四个阶段,每个阶段都要简要描述,说明具体做了什么工作,遇到的挑战和解决方法。
应用场景部分,得列举几个典型的应用案例,比如体育赛事预测、股票交易、拍卖系统等,这些案例能帮助读者更好地理解系统的实际应用价值。
挑战与解决方案部分,得分析开发过程中可能遇到的问题,比如智能合约的复杂性、系统性能的优化、监管问题等,并提出相应的解决方案。
结论部分,总结全文,强调区块链竞猜系统的创新性和应用潜力,展望未来的发展方向。
在写作过程中,要注意逻辑清晰,结构合理,每个部分都要有足够的细节支持,语言要正式但不晦涩,让读者容易理解,要确保文章流畅,段落之间过渡自然。
我得开始写每个部分的具体内容了,引言部分,先介绍区块链技术的现状,然后引出竞猜系统,说明其在区块链应用中的独特性,技术原理部分,详细解释每个核心机制,确保读者明白系统的运作方式,开发流程部分,分阶段描述,突出每个阶段的关键点,应用场景部分,列举几个具体的例子,让读者有直观的认识,挑战与解决方案部分,分析问题并给出切实可行的解决办法,结论部分总结全文,强调创新和应用价值。
在写作过程中,要注意避免过于技术化的术语,或者在必要时进行解释,确保读者能够理解,保持文章的连贯性和逻辑性,让读者能够顺畅地跟随文章的思路。
这篇文章需要全面覆盖区块链竞猜系统开发的各个方面,从理论到实践,从技术到应用,再到挑战和解决方案,确保内容详实且有深度,语言要准确,结构要清晰,让读者能够全面了解区块链竞猜系统开发的重要性和潜力。
随着区块链技术的快速发展,其应用场景逐渐扩展到各个领域,区块链不仅仅是一个去中心化的分布式账本,更是实现智能合约、去信任化和数据不可篡改的重要技术基础,在区块链技术的基础上,开发出各种创新应用,如区块链竞猜系统,不仅拓展了区块链的使用场景,也为用户提供了全新的互动体验。
区块链竞猜系统是一种基于区块链技术的智能合约平台,用户可以通过该平台参与各种竞猜活动,比如体育赛事预测、股票交易、拍卖等,与传统竞猜系统相比,区块链竞猜系统具有不可篡改、透明可追溯、去中心化等特性,确保竞猜过程的公平性和安全性,本文将从技术原理、开发流程、应用场景及挑战等方面,全面解析区块链竞猜系统开发的创新与应用价值。
技术原理
区块链竞猜系统的核心技术基于区块链的分布式账本和智能合约,其技术原理主要包括以下几个方面:
-
数据来源与交易流程:用户参与竞猜时,系统会记录所有交易信息,包括竞猜人、竞猜内容、竞猜结果等,这些交易信息会被记录在区块链账本中,确保数据的完整性和不可篡改性。
-
共识机制:区块链系统采用共识机制,所有节点共同验证交易信息的正确性,并确认交易是否成功,这种机制确保了系统的去中心化和安全性。
-
智能合约:智能合约是区块链系统的核心功能,它能够自动执行交易规则和逻辑,在区块链竞猜系统中,智能合约会根据用户的竞猜规则和交易信息,自动计算竞猜结果并触发相应的事件。
-
安全性与隐私性:区块链技术通过密码学算法和分布式账本设计,确保数据的安全性和隐私性,用户参与竞猜时,其信息不会被泄露,且交易信息无法被篡改。
开发流程
区块链竞猜系统的开发可以分为以下几个阶段:
-
需求分析阶段:在开发之前,需要对竞猜系统的功能需求进行详细分析,包括竞猜内容的类型、用户参与方式、交易规则等,还需要考虑系统的安全性、可扩展性等技术要求。
-
系统设计阶段:根据需求分析的结果,进行系统的总体设计和模块划分,设计包括系统架构、数据库设计、智能合约逻辑等,系统架构设计需要考虑系统的可扩展性和维护性,数据库设计需要满足数据存储和检索的需求。
-
开发实现阶段:根据设计,进行系统的具体实现,包括前端开发、后端开发、智能合约编写等,前端开发主要负责用户界面的友好性和交互体验,后端开发则负责数据处理和交易逻辑的实现,智能合约的编写需要结合区块链技术,确保其逻辑的正确性和安全性。
-
测试与部署阶段:在开发完成后,需要进行全面的测试,包括单元测试、集成测试和性能测试,测试过程中,需要验证系统的功能是否符合需求,确保系统的稳定性和可靠性,测试通过后,进行部署,将系统发布到 production 环境,供用户使用。
应用场景
区块链竞猜系统具有广泛的应用场景,以下是几个典型的应用案例:
-
体育赛事预测:用户可以通过区块链竞猜系统参与体育赛事的胜负预测,系统会根据历史数据和用户预测结果,自动计算出最终的胜负结果。
-
股票交易:区块链竞猜系统可以与股票交易平台集成,用户可以通过系统参与股票交易,系统会根据市场数据和用户交易规则,自动执行交易操作。
-
拍卖系统:区块链竞猜系统可以用于拍卖活动,用户可以在线参与拍卖,系统会根据竞拍规则和出价信息,自动执行拍卖流程。
-
彩票与 Gaming:区块链竞猜系统可以用于彩票和游戏活动,用户可以通过系统参与彩票或游戏的竞猜,系统会根据游戏规则和用户竞猜结果,自动触发相应的事件。
挑战与解决方案
在区块链竞猜系统的开发过程中,可能会遇到一些挑战,主要包括:
-
智能合约的复杂性:智能合约的逻辑需要高度复杂,容易出现逻辑错误,为了解决这个问题,开发团队需要进行详细的逻辑测试和验证,确保智能合约的正确性。
-
系统性能优化:区块链系统的分布式特性可能导致交易处理速度较慢,为了解决这个问题,开发团队需要优化系统的底层技术,如选择高效的共识机制和优化数据库设计。
-
监管与合规性:区块链技术在应用过程中需要遵守相关法律法规,为了解决这个问题,开发团队需要与相关监管部门合作,确保系统的合规性和安全性。
区块链竞猜系统是一种基于区块链技术的创新应用,它结合了区块链的去中心化、透明性和不可篡改性,为用户提供了全新的互动体验,本文从技术原理、开发流程、应用场景及挑战等方面,全面解析了区块链竞猜系统开发的创新与应用价值,随着区块链技术的不断发展,区块链竞猜系统有望在更多领域得到广泛应用,为用户创造更多的价值。
区块链竞猜系统开发,技术创新与应用场景解析区块链竞猜系统 开发,




发表评论